Strategic Sourcing Guide for Automatic Industrial Laundry Washing Machines

Understanding Technical Specifications and Operational Capacity

When evaluating automatic industrial laundry washing machines, the primary focus must be on distinguishing between the various operational capacities and mechanical configurations available in the current market. The observed product data indicates a significant variance in washing capacity, ranging from 15kg to 150kg per batch. This range suggests that procurement strategies must be tailored to the specific throughput requirements of the facility, whether it is a small boutique hotel or a large-scale municipal laundry plant. The core models identified in the market include the XGQ series, with specific variants such as the XGQ-F and XGQ-50F, which appear to denote different capacity tiers or functional configurations within the same product family.

A critical technical differentiator is the fixing type of the internal rollers. The market presents two distinct mechanical approaches: the "Submerged Floating" type and the "Fixed" type. The submerged floating configuration often implies a specific method of drum stabilization and water interaction, potentially offering different agitation dynamics compared to the fixed roller mechanism. Buyers must verify which configuration aligns with their fabric handling needs, as the choice impacts the gentleness of the wash cycle and the durability of delicate textiles like silk or fur coats. Furthermore, the automatic grade is a fundamental specification, ensuring that the machinery operates without manual intervention during the wash, rinse, and spin cycles, which is essential for high-volume environments.

The physical dimensions and rotational speeds are equally vital for integration into existing facility layouts. Specific model data points to a diameter of 980mm and a depth of 680mm for certain units, with a standard footprint of approximately 1750mm in length, 1580mm in width, and 1880mm in height. These dimensions dictate the spatial requirements for installation and maintenance access. Regarding operational speed, the observed data lists a washing speed of 35 revolutions per minute (R/Min) and a uniform rotation speed of 71 R/Min. These figures are indicative of the machine's ability to handle heavy loads efficiently while maintaining the structural integrity of the fabrics. The heating method is another variable, with options available for both steam and electrical heating, allowing facilities to select the most cost-effective energy source based on their local infrastructure and utility rates.

Compliance, Certification, and Material Standards

In the industrial sector, compliance with international standards is not merely a regulatory formality but a prerequisite for operational safety and insurance coverage. The supplied product facts highlight a consistent presence of CE, ISO, and SGS certifications across the observed listings. These certifications serve as evidence that the manufacturing processes and final product designs adhere to specific safety, quality, and environmental management protocols. The CE mark, in particular, indicates conformity with health, safety, and environmental protection standards for products sold within the European Economic Area, while ISO certification suggests a commitment to quality management systems. SGS certification further validates the product's adherence to rigorous testing standards.

The material composition of the washing machine is a primary driver of longevity and corrosion resistance. The dominant material specification observed is Stainless Steel, with specific grades such as SS304 and SUS 304 being explicitly mentioned. These grades of stainless steel are essential for industrial laundry equipment due to their resistance to rust and chemical degradation from detergents and bleaches. The use of SS304/SUS 304 ensures that the machine can withstand the harsh, wet, and chemically aggressive environment of a laundry plant. Buyers should verify that the entire drum and internal tank are constructed from this grade, as lower-grade materials may lead to premature failure and contamination of the laundry.

Additionally, the standard for the product is often listed as "Industrial Size," which implies that the equipment is built to withstand continuous, heavy-duty operation rather than light commercial use. The origin of these machines is predominantly traced to China, with specific manufacturing hubs identified in Shanghai and Wuxi. While the geographical origin is a fact, the critical takeaway for the buyer is the consistency of the material standards and certifications associated with these regions. The "Standard Export Wooden" packing specification further indicates that the manufacturers are accustomed to international shipping requirements, ensuring that the equipment arrives in a condition suitable for immediate installation.

Cost Drivers and Pricing Dynamics

The pricing structure for automatic industrial laundry washing machines is influenced by a complex interplay of capacity, material quality, and component sourcing. The observed price range in the market spans from $1,500 to $60,000 USD. This wide variance is primarily driven by the washing capacity, which ranges from 15kg to 150kg. A 15kg unit will naturally command a lower price point compared to a 150kg industrial unit, which requires significantly more robust engineering, larger motors, and more extensive stainless steel construction.

Beyond capacity, the internal component specifications play a substantial role in the final cost. The data reveals a tiered approach to component sourcing. Some units feature high-end international components, such as bearings from SKF (Sweden), electric parts from Schneider (France), water seals from Sog (Taiwan), and Forsheda (Sweden) seals. These premium components contribute to higher reliability and longer service life, justifying a higher price point. In contrast, other listings specify components from domestic Chinese manufacturers, such as Punp or Holip inverters and NSK bearings from Japan. While these may be cost-effective, the buyer must assess the long-term reliability and availability of spare parts for these specific brands.

The lead time is another factor that can influence the total cost of ownership. The observed delivery window is consistently between 7 to 15 days. This relatively short lead time suggests that many manufacturers maintain stock or have efficient production lines, which can reduce the overall project timeline and associated carrying costs. However, buyers should be aware that customizations, such as specific voltage requirements or unique packing specifications, could extend this timeline. The minimum order quantity (MOQ) is observed to be as low as 1 unit, which is favorable for small to medium enterprises looking to upgrade a single machine without committing to a bulk purchase.

Supplier Evaluation and Component Integrity

Evaluating a supplier for industrial laundry equipment requires a deep dive into the supply chain of their critical components. The data highlights several key suppliers for essential parts, which serves as a proxy for the overall quality of the machine. The presence of SKF bearings from Sweden and NSK bearings from Japan indicates a commitment to high-precision mechanical components that can withstand the high rotational speeds and heavy loads of industrial washing. Similarly, the use of Schneider electric parts from France suggests a reliance on reputable brands for the control systems, which are crucial for the machine's automation and safety features.

Water seals are another critical component that determines the machine's longevity and resistance to leaks. The data mentions Sog from Taiwan and Forsheda from Sweden, both of which are recognized names in the sealing industry. The choice of water seal supplier can significantly impact the maintenance frequency and operational reliability of the machine. Buyers should verify the specific brand of these components in the product they intend to purchase, as lower-tier alternatives may lead to frequent downtime.

The brand name "Sharing" is also noted in the data, which may represent a specific manufacturer or a private label. However, the most reliable indicator of quality remains the transparency of the component list. A supplier that clearly discloses the origin of their inverters, bearings, and electric parts is generally more trustworthy than one that provides vague specifications. Additionally, the warranty period of one year is a standard offering, but buyers should inquire about the availability of after-sales support and the lead time for spare parts, especially for imported components like the Swedish or French parts.
